Just like MaxZ, I have some Profalux roller shutters connected to my Tahoma box. However, they belong to an older generation that use a proprietary protocol on the 868 MHz band. To achieve this, I use a specific USB dongle. Currently, I can already control them from Homey with a workaround. Actually, I have created simple scenarios in SomfyConnect to open and close them and with the help of your App, I can play them in Homey.

However, I would prefer to control them directly to gain flexibility so I was wondering if you could add support to those devices? In the device log I just sent you, they are labelled “profalux868:Profalux868RollerShutter”. Please note, it only uses a one-way communication protocol so it is closer to RTS than IO system.
